All ages enjoy online news

02/09/2010
A new study, carried out by the Pew Research Centre in the US, has found that older people are increasingly using the internet for the same purposes as younger generations.

Some 76 per cent of web users aged 50-64 check online news sources regularly and 42 per cent said they did so on a ‘typical day’. Among the 65 and overs, 62 per cent check news online, with 34 per cent doing so daily.

The study found that online news is also popular with younger web users, with 44 per cent of 18-29 year-old checking news daily.
